Cystoscopy is a procedure that lets the healthcare provider view the urinary tract, particularly the bladder, the urethra, and the openings to the ureters. Cystoscopy can help find problems with the urinary tract. This may include early signs of cancer, infection, narrowing, blockage, or bleeding. To do this procedure, a long, flexible, lighted. Following a rigid cystoscopy, after a catheter is removed there is likely to be some discomfort in the urethra, especially when passing urine. This should settle after about 48 hours. There may be some blood in the urine. Depending on the extent of the surgery, this may last for 10 to 14 days. Continue taking painkillers as advised by the hospital. Such bleeding is typically minimal and not usually a cause for alarm. Blood in the urine is also called hematuria. This happens when red blood cells enter your urine, anywhere in the urinary tract from the kidneys to the urethra. Sometimes you can see blood in your urine (macroscopic hematuria), sometimes it is microscopic. It can vary from very light pink to dark red and can include blood clots. A burning feeling is normal for a day or two after the test, but call if it does not get better. You have a frequent urge to urinate but can pass only small amounts of urine. Your urine is pink, red, or cloudy, or smells bad. It is normal for the urine to have a pinkish colour for a few days after the test, but call if it does not get better.
